In the U.S., there is a law that mandates that gold jewelry sold by a vendor must be stamped with a marking that indicates the item’s karat … WebAug 29, 2024 · Jewelry hallmarks are often written as a combination of numbers, letters, and symbols. Here's how to read them: Numbers – Three-digit numbers stamped on jewelry represent its purity. For example, 583 stamped on a piece of gold jewelry indicates the jewelry contains 58.3% pure gold (which means it is 14k gold).

WebIn short, no, a stamp is not a guarantee that a piece is really gold. For instance, gold-plated jewelry can have karat stamps, but they will indicate the purity of the gold plating, not of the entire piece. For example, the stamp “14K GP” means that the item is gold plated and the plating is 14-karat gold, but the piece is actually made of ...
